Shelter Legal Services is part of Shelter, the housing and homelessness charity.

Shelter Legal has a national reputation for excellence in housing law, and a long history of seeking to assist the development of English law in the field of homelessness and issues of inadequate housing through litigation. We use the law to solve people’s problems and test the limits of the law. We want to be able to offer all Shelter clients a complete advice and advocacy service and to fill gaps in existing legal services. In the current challenging funding environment, offering legal solutions to enable people to access, keep and improve their homes whilst maintaining cost effectiveness requires innovation, imagination and high calibre financial and problem-solving skills.

The Shelter Legal Team is made up of around 40 solicitors and other support staff, working from various offices around the country. The work of Shelter’s solicitors is predominantly funded by legal aid. We work closely with other teams in Shelter’s services, taking referrals of complex and certificated cases to ensure that Shelter can provide an end-to-end service to its clients. The service conducts certificated litigation work, controlled work and Housing Possession Court Duty Schemes. We provide services for individual clients, support digital advice and training to other solicitors and advice agencies, as well as support Shelter’s organisational policy and campaigning priorities on social welfare law and access to justice issues.

The Strategic Legal Team (SLT) is a small team within Shelter Legal Services. Although the SLT is based in London, we are linked with Shelter’s advice centres and lawyers from all areas of England: this network provides a good insight into housing issues across the country. Whilst the team engages in strategic litigation concerning homelessness and bad housing on a national level, we are also a resource for Shelter solicitors across the country to assist them in engaging with the law strategically on a local level.

The trainee solicitor will be based in Shelter’s Strategic Litigation Team in our head office in London. As well as carrying a caseload of strategically focused cases and working to promote strategic litigation within Shelter’s Legal team and regional offices, the trainee will also provide support on legislation and policy development to Shelter’s Communications, Policy and Campaigns teams and will proactively seek out housing and welfare test cases that will influence change as part of Shelter’s campaigning strategy. The trainee will explore different ways of funding the strategic litigation work including legal aid, crowdfunding, grant applications and pro bono.
